Scientific research indicates that H pylori can be inhibited and kill by a number of natural products. Nonetheless there will also be numerous products that are marketed on the Internet and in health food stores which could not necessarily be optimal choices.
1. SulforaphaneSulforaphane is a naturally occurring chemical found in cruciferous vegetables such as cabbage broccoli and brussels sprouts. A number of studies have illustrated that it has the capacity to inhibit H pylori. Eating cruciferous vegetables, especially broccoli sprouts, will make sure that you simply get a lot of sulforaphane, but it is also obtainable in capsule form including a product called Broccomax, from several supplement makers.
2.Vitamin CSome studies have suggested that vitamin C may inhibit and even kill H pylori. If vitamin C will not eradicate H pylori, it is still worth taking a restricted dose because studies clearly show that vitamin C levels in the stomach lining could be reduced when H pylori is present, mainly as a result of the inflammatory and oxidative stress resulting from the disease. Vitamin C can be a great nutrient for assisting with bowel healing.
3.BerberineBerberine is a part of herbs for example goldenseal, barberry and Oregon grape. It has been demonstrated to have broad-spectrum antibiotic process. It may not be powerful enough to eradicate the organism, although studies in vitro have shown that berberine can inhibit H pylori.
4. DeglycyrrhizinatedLicorice Root (DGL)DGL is a well established anti-ulceration and mucosal healing agent. The flavonoids have really been proven to possess antimicrobial activity against strains of H pylori that were resistant to clarithromycin and amoxicillin, two of the primary antibiotics used in triple therapy. Some types of liquorice can elevate blood pressure but it is typically safe to take for those who have high blood pressure because DGL has low glycyrrhizin levels.

9. 'Vitamin U'Vitamin U - also called MSM - is available in uncooked cabbage. In reality, vitamin U isn't really a vitamin in the slightest. Cabbage juice continues to be studied widely in Russia as well as other Eastern European countries for the healing of intestinal mucosa that was damaged and eroded. It is not really a vitamin per se. It seems to improve the healing of tissue that is damaged and could help in healing ulcers.
10. Zinc- L-CarnosineTo zinc, my knowledge -l-carnosine has not yet been shown to possess antimicrobial properties against H pylori. Nevertheless it's excellent for repairing harm to the stomach lining, and might assist in healing ulcers.
